Transaction d37a23239143016d0664264575859ac7ecd8f02a4e9a6bc484567a866ae52ccf
1 Input
1 Output
-
d37a23239143016d0664264575859ac7ecd8f02a4e9a6bc484567a866ae52ccf:0
- value
- 1838021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f19dd7300db7a05693acdd2545bd373d4e36600f OP_EQUAL
- address
- 3PiZrjKSqjM6SqKk4hgApRwbbLWovB7GR3